Haw. Code R. § 7-3-5 - Recognizing criminal conduct
An act for which the law provides a penalty is an "offense". In the state military forces, chapter 124A, HRS, and chapter 7-9 set out the types of conduct for which a member may legally be punished. Any question as to whether specific conduct constitutes a violation of the penal provisions of chapter 124A, HRS shall be resolved by contacting the office of the appropriate staff judge advocate, as a member's conduct may be substandard or personally offensive without being an offense.
